船舶柴油主机转速调节性能的好坏将直接影响船舶的操纵性能和安全航行,因此如何设计一部能满足性能指标而又稳定的主机自动遥控调速系统是机舱自动化的主要任务之一,而建立这种系统的数学模型是分析、设计该系统的基础.本文提出了建立此一系统数学模型的工程实用方法,并根据遥控系统的可控性和可观性合理编排了该系统模拟计算机的结构图,.以便系统模拟的分析.
